Jerusalemite activist receives demolition ultimatum against home

Thursday 1-September-2022

The Israeli occupation police delivered on Thursday another demolition notice issued by the Israeli municipality against the house of Jerusalemite activist Fakhri Abu Diyab in Silwan district.

Abu Diyab said that police officers put up a new demolition notice on his house’s door in the morning after handing him a similar written order a few days ago.

During the first half of the current year the Israeli occupation authority (IOA) demolished or seized over 300 homes and structures in the West Bank and Jerusalem according to the UN Office for the Coordination of Humanitarian Affairs (OCHA).

The Palestinians in the occupied territories have no choice but to build on their own lands without licenses because there are no structural maps that respond to the natural increase in their numbers.

The IOA also imposes building restrictions on them and makes it hard for them to obtain construction permits.
